Innovative, passionate about great food and quality service?
If this sounds like you, join a market leader in Hospitality services! We’re looking for Casual Barista/Food and Beverage Attendant to work between 6.30am – 2.30pm, Monday to Friday with further opportunity for some additional work outside of these hours delivering Food & Beverage service.
We are currently recruiting for a skilled Food and Beverage Attendant with good coffee skills to provide our customers with a positive food service experience. This hands-on role will require you to work as an all-rounder, highly competent in both front and back of house operations.
What we are looking for:
- Previous Hospitality experience.
- Good level of coffee experience
- Retail customer sales and counter service experience.
- Experience in food preparation and presentation.
- Food safety certificates.
- Great personal grooming, presentation, and a confident and pleasant manner
- Excellent verbal communication and customer service skills
- Reliable with a strong team orientated approach
Benefits/Culture:
- Market leader in Hospitality services
- Hands-on site training and support
- Uniforms provided
- Great team environment within a supportive e school environment.
This role requires a WWCC.
